Hey Helder, I wrote this a while back for Autocon. Feel free to use it (works between 1 and 3) string $sel[] =`ls -sl`; for ($thisObj in $sel){ int $displaylevel[] = `displaySmoothness -query -polygonObject $thisObj`; if ($displaylevel[0] == 0) { //Go to 3 displaySmoothness -polygonObject 3; } if ($displaylevel[0] == 1) {…
